/**
* Demo code that shows how to customize the port relocation feature
* by implementing a custom {@link IPortCandidateProvider}.
*/
public class PortCandidateProviderDemo extends DemoApplication {
public GraphControl graphControl;
public WebView helpView;
/**
* Initializes the controller. This is called when the FXMLLoader instantiates the scene graph.
* At the time this method is called, all nodes in the scene graph are available. Most importantly,
* the GraphControl instance is initialized.
*/
public void initialize() {
// setup the help text on the left side.
WebViewUtils.initHelp(helpView, this);
// Initialize the input mode
initializeInputMode();
// Disable automatic cleanup of unconnected ports since some nodes have a predefined set of ports
IGraph graph = graphControl.getGraph();
graph.getNodeDefaults().getPortDefaults().setAutoCleanUpEnabled(false);
// set a port style that makes the pre-defined ports visible
ShapeNodeStyle roundNodeStyle = new ShapeNodeStyle();
roundNodeStyle.setShape(ShapeNodeShape.ELLIPSE);
roundNodeStyle.setPaint(Color.BLACK);
roundNodeStyle.setPen(null);
NodeStylePortStyleAdapter simplePortStyle = new NodeStylePortStyleAdapter(roundNodeStyle);
simplePortStyle.setRenderSize(new SizeD(3, 3));
graph.getNodeDefaults().getPortDefaults().setStyle(simplePortStyle);
// enable the undo feature
graph.setUndoEngineEnabled(true);
// register custom provider implementations
registerPortCandidateProvider();
// initialize the graph
createSampleGraph();
}
private void initializeInputMode() {
// set up our InputMode for this demo.
GraphEditorInputMode inputMode = new GraphEditorInputMode();
// disable the interactive creation of nodes to focus on the sample graph
inputMode.setCreateNodeAllowed(false);
// also restrict the interaction to edges and bends
GraphItemTypes edgesOrBends = GraphItemTypes.EDGE.or(GraphItemTypes.BEND);
inputMode.setClickSelectableItems(edgesOrBends);
inputMode.setSelectableItems(edgesOrBends);
inputMode.setDeletableItems(edgesOrBends);
// disable focusing of items
inputMode.setFocusableItems(GraphItemTypes.NONE);
// disable label editing
inputMode.setEditLabelAllowed(false);
// Finally, set the input mode to the graph control.
graphControl.setInputMode(inputMode);
}
/**
* Constructs a sample graph that contains nodes that demonstrates each of the custom {@link
* IPortCandidateProvider} above.
*/
private void createSampleGraph() {
IGraph graph = graphControl.getGraph();
DemoStyles.initDemoStyles(graph);
createNode(graph, 100, 100, 80, 30, Themes.PALETTE_RED, "No Edge");
createNode(graph, 350, 100, 80, 30, Themes.PALETTE_GREEN, "Green Only");
createNode(graph, 100, 200, 80, 30, Themes.PALETTE_GREEN, "Green Only");
createNode(graph, 350, 200, 80, 30, Themes.PALETTE_RED, "No Edge");
// The blue nodes have predefined ports
IPortStyle portStyle = new ColorPortStyle();
INode blue1 = createNode(graph, 100, 300, 80, 30, Themes.PALETTE_LIGHTBLUE, "One Port");
graph.addPort(blue1, blue1.getLayout().getCenter(), portStyle).setTag(Color.BLACK);
INode blue2 = createNode(graph, 350, 275, 100, 100, Themes.PALETTE_LIGHTBLUE, "Many Ports");
// pre-define a bunch of ports at the outer border of one of the blue nodes
AbstractPortCandidateProvider portCandidateProvider = IPortCandidateProvider.fromShapeGeometry(blue2, 0, 0.25, 0.5, 0.75);
portCandidateProvider.setStyle(portStyle);
portCandidateProvider.setTag(Color.BLACK);
Iterable<IPortCandidate> candidates = portCandidateProvider.getSourcePortCandidates(
graphControl.getInputModeContext());
candidates.forEach(portCandidate -> {
if (portCandidate.getValidity() != PortCandidateValidity.DYNAMIC) {
portCandidate.createPort(graphControl.getInputModeContext());
}
});
// The orange node
createNode(graph, 100, 400, 100, 100, Themes.PALETTE_ORANGE, "Dynamic Ports");
INode n = createNode(graph, 100, 540, 100, 100, Themes.PALETTE_PURPLE, "Individual\nPort\nConstraints");
addIndividualPorts(graph, n);
INode n2 = createNode(graph, 350, 540, 100, 100, Themes.PALETTE_PURPLE, "Individual\nPort\nConstraints");
addIndividualPorts(graph, n2);
// The olive node
createNode(graph, 350, 410, 100, 80, Themes.PALETTE43, "No\nParallel\nEdges");
}
/**
* Convenience method to create a node with a label.
*/
private INode createNode(IGraph graph, double x, double y, double w, double h, Palette palette, String labelText) {
RectangleNodeStyle nodeStyle = DemoStyles.createDemoNodeStyle(palette);
INode node = graph.createNode(new RectD(x, y, w, h), nodeStyle, palette);
graph.addLabel(node, labelText, InteriorLabelModel.CENTER, DemoStyles.createDemoNodeLabelStyle(palette));
return node;
}
/**
* Adds ports with different colors to the node.
*/
private void addIndividualPorts(IGraph graph, INode node) {
IPortStyle portStyle = new ColorPortStyle();
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0.25, 0),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_RED);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0.75, 0),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_GREEN);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0, 0.25),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Color.BLACK);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0, 0.75),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Color.BLACK);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(1, 0.25),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_LIGHTBLUE);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(1, 0.75),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_ORANGE);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0.25, 1),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_PURPLE);
graph.addPort(node, FreeNodePortLocationModel.INSTANCE.createParameter(new PointD(0.75, 1), PointD.ORIGIN), portStyle, Themes.PALETTE_PURPLE);
}
/**
* Registers a callback function as decorator that provides a custom
* {@link IPortCandidateProvider} for each node.
* This callback function is called whenever a node in the graph is queried
* for its <code>IPortCandidateProvider</code>. In this case, the 'node'
* parameter will be assigned that node.
*/
private void registerPortCandidateProvider() {
NodeDecorator nodeDecorator = graphControl.getGraph().getDecorator().getNodeDecorator();
nodeDecorator.getPortCandidateProviderDecorator().setFactory(
node -> {
// obtain the tag from the node
Object nodeTag = node.getTag();
// see if it is a known tag
if (nodeTag instanceof Palette) {
// and decide what implementation to provide
if (Themes.PALETTE_RED.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new RedPortCandidateProvider(node);
} else if (Themes.PALETTE_LIGHTBLUE.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new BluePortCandidateProvider(node);
} else if (Themes.PALETTE_GREEN.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new GreenPortCandidateProvider(node);
} else if (Themes.PALETTE_ORANGE.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new OrangePortCandidateProvider(node);
} else if (Themes.PALETTE_PURPLE.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new PurplePortCandidateProvider(node);
} else if (Themes.PALETTE43.equals(nodeTag)) {
return new OlivePortCandidateProvider(node);
}
}
// otherwise, revert to default behavior
return null;
});
}
public static void main(String[] args) {
launch(args);
}
}
